What to Know About Reckless Driving Tickets in New Jersey

Reckless driving in New Jersey is defined as “heedlessly, in willful or wanton disregard of the rights or safety of others, in a manner so as to endanger, or be likely to endanger, a person or property.” Reckless driving includes driving over 30 miles per hour over the speed limit, damaging property with a vehicle, […]
